At a glance

The HockeyStickMan is way more affordable and gives you four different curves to dial in your shot, while the True is a locked-in pro-spec stick built for NHL players who already know exactly what they want. You're choosing between flexibility and budget versus proven performance at a stiffer, higher price point.

Pick the HockeyStickMan Pro Blackout Custom (Extra Lite) - Intermediate

  • You want to try different curves without spending big money
  • You're still figuring out your ideal flex between 55 and 65
  • Budget matters and you play intermediate level
  • You need the stick this week and want Canadian pricing

Pick the True HZRDUS PX Pro Stock Jake Lee

  • You shoot hard and want the low-kick feel actual NHL guys use
  • You already know TC4 Tall curve works for you
  • You're ready for 85 flex stiffness and don't need other options
  • Fast release is your priority and you can handle pro-spec demands
